MemberMothra LarvaeMay-26-2014 9:53 AM2D. When a movie is filmed for 3D it looked great in 3D. Unforuntately Godzilla was not filmed for 3D which means they had to do it all in post.
The best thing I heard about Godzilla 3D was that it wasn't 'too distracting'.

MemberMothra LarvaeMay-26-2014 1:08 PMPersonally, other than rare exceptions like the movie Gravity, I always go for 2D, since 3D forces your eyes to focus on what they want you to focus on for the effect, I would rather have full control over what I focus on for the entirety of the movie. I want to see it how I am going to see it naturally, not how you want me to see it.
